### Autocomplete index latency

Quickfind suggestions on Marlowe search are taking 800ms+ at peak. Root cause: the prefix index isn't being warmed after the nightly rebuild. Mitigation shipped: warm-up pass added to the rebuild job. Full fix (incremental index) targeted for next sprint. Latency graphs in the sync deck reference the index build token below.

session token of hagug-bagag = htk21_27b5a7c274cb3ae33d180

### Recovering the Spoolhopper Service Account

So the printer-spooler microservice (Spoolhopper, owned by the Tindervale platform crew) runs under a service account that occasionally gets itself locked after too many bad token refreshes. Before a release, check the account status in Gatewarden — a locked account will silently eat every print job in the queue. To reset it, open the recovery flow and, when prompted, enter the passphrase shown below.

strongbox words: oliael-gilax-lamael

**Q: Can I access the server room after hours?**

Yes. After-hours entry to the Brantleigh House server room (Level B2) is permitted for on-call engineers only. Log your visit in the ledger mounted beside the door and notify the facilities desk before entering. The main corridor lights are motion-activated past 22:00. Use the keypad to the right of the door with the following code.

staff pass of yagaf-tagag = bdg-YWCJLC-04056583